Hedy, a curious three-year-old, is scared of going to school for the first time. However, through various activities and new friends, Hedy learns to love school and the wisdom it brings.
Hedy lives in Lille, France. Today is her first day of school, and she feels scared. She looks at her mom and says: - Maman, je ne veux pas y aller! Hedy is worried that she won't make any friends or like her new school. She feels like it's a big, scary place.
At school, Hedy meets her teacher, Madame Dupont. Madame Dupont smiles and says: - Bonjour, Hedy! Bienvenue! Hedy hides behind her mom, feeling shy. She is not sure she can do this. - Tu vas t'amuser, Hedy, promises Madame Dupont.
In the classroom, Hedy sees other kids playing with blocks and toys. She feels a bit better but still doesn't want to join. - Come play with us! a little boy named Leo says. Hedy shakes her head and stays close to Madame Dupont. She feels like she can't make new friends.
Hedy tries to play with the blocks but they keep falling down. She feels frustrated and wants to give up. - I can't do it! she says with tears in her eyes. Madame Dupont kneels down and says: - You can do it, Hedy. Try again. Hedy feels like she will never be able to build a tower.
Madame Dupont shows Hedy a trick to make the blocks stand tall. - Look, Hedy, put the big blocks on the bottom, she explains. Hedy tries again and her tower stays up! - I did it! Hedy says, smiling. She feels proud and happy.
By the end of the day, Hedy has made new friends. - Do you want to play with us tomorrow? asks Leo. - Yes, I can't wait! says Hedy excitedly. Hedy now loves school and feels happy. She can't wait to come back and learn more.
